 If you hunt deer, pheasant, grouse, duck, goose, turkey, squirrel, rabbit ... this guy is the enemy. He made the foolish mistake of exploring the deer 🦌 gut pile in broad daylight. Unfortunately for him, he’s graded on a pass fail system. 

I shot him with my crown 25, with the heavy pellet from JSB. It shoots right around 900. It was 105 yards. So naturally I had the gun zeroed for that distance. The shot hit him coming in from above right in the neck, and paralyzed him. I walked up and finished him. 

One less fawn killer.
